Analysis

Peru recorded 5 m3 for other fibreboard — export quantity in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 50.0% on the previous year and down 54.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, other fibreboard — export quantity in Peru peaked at 410 m3 in 2020 and was at its lowest, 0 m3, in 1993.

Peru ranks 98th of 140 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
